What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R  1926.95(a): Protective equipment, including personal protective equipment for eyes, face, head, and extremities, protective clothing, respiratory devices, and protective shields and barriers, were not provided:  South Tower Eighth Floor: Employees conducted troubleshooting on a live electrical panel with live parts exposed without the use of protective clothing or personal protective equipment. Employees were exposed to electrical and arc flash hazards.

29 CFR  1926.417(b): Equipment or circuits that were de-energized were not rendered inoperative:  South Tower Eighth Floor: Circuits that were de-energized were not effectively locked out and/or tagged out while employees conducted troubleshooting of electrical circuits in guest rooms. Employees were exposed to electrical hazards.
